Description
This data is primarily related to the synthesis and characterisation of Cu₃(HHTP)₂, and its electrochemical characterisation in symmetric electric double-layer capacitors with 1 M NEt₄BF₄ in acetonitrile electrolyte. The data provided here consists of:
-
CIF Files (contains information of the CIF files used during modelling and simulations. These can also be found at: https://doi.org/10.5281/zenodo.4694845).
-
Conductivity Measurement Data (contains results from the measurements used to calculate conductivity values).
-
Electrochemistry Data (contains CV data from 3-electrode cells; CV, GCD, EIS, and long-term cycling stability data from composite Cu₃(HHTP)₂ EDLCs with 1 M NEt₄BF₄ in acetonitrile electrolyte; CV, GCD, and EIS data from a Cu₃(HHTP)₂ EDLCs with 1 M NEt₄BF₄ in acetonitrile electrolyte; characterisation data for a YP50F EDLC with 1 M NEt₄BF₄ in acetonitrile; and characterisation data for an acetylene black EDLC with 1 M NEt₄BF₄ in acetonitrile).
-
Elemental Analysis Data (contains elemental analysis data).
-
Gas Sorption Data (.xlsx, .txt - contains results from gas sorption measurements).
-
XANES Data (contains XANES data from powder samples of Cu₃(HHTP)₂, pristine Cu₃(HHTP)₂ electrodes, cycled Cu₃(HHTP)₂ electrodes from EDLCs, and standard samples).
-
XRD Data (contains PXRD data).
